Pineapple Cove Classical Academy in Palm Bay, FL, is a highly ranked K–12 charter school, listed as one of the acclaimed elementary schools in Florida. The school has an enrollment of 1,044 students and a student-teacher ratio of 16:1. The school offers a highly regarded classical curriculum. Students do exceedingly well academically, with 78% proficient in math and 64% proficient in reading. The school has received accolades for its STEM programs and is known for its alumnus, Jacob Ramsey, the 2025 Top Scholar of Brevard County. In the surrounding neighborhood, homes are affordably priced with listings ranging from $229,000 to 475,990. Pineapple Cove Classical Academy continues to adhere to the development of students who graduate with a strong foundation in academics and virtuous character.

Also, Pineapple Cove Classical Academy is expanding its Anomaly West Melbourne campus for the 2024-2025 school years, which will include a new building with 24 classrooms, a larger breakfast/lunch cafeteria, an art center with a kiln, 200+ parking spaces, new fields for athletic activities with lights, and a new/first of its kind Performing Arts Center with 400 seats and advanced audio-visual components.
Q1. How does Pineapple Cove Classical Academy include classical education in its classes?
Ans. The school uses a classical education model that focuses on critical thinking, logic, rhetoric, and building strong skills in math and literature.
Q2. What outside-of-school programs help STEM and new ideas?
Ans. To encourage curiosity and creativity, students can join robotics, coding, science fairs, and advanced AP science projects.
Q3. What does the school do to get people involved in the community?
Ans. Students learn how to be responsible citizens by volunteering in their communities, donating to charities, and working on environmental projects.
Q4. What kinds of wellness and social activities does Pineapple Cove offer?
Ans. To help students feel better, the school offers counseling, mindfulness sessions, peer mentoring, and leadership workshops. Q5. What role does technology play in Pineapple Cove Classical Academy's teaching?
Ans. The school uses tablets, technology-related instruments such as interactive smart boards, and online platforms for research, coding, and group projects are all available in classrooms.
